The landscape of entertainment has drastically shifted with the rise of streaming giants like Netflix, Disney+, and Amazon Prime. These platforms have revolutionized how content is consumed, putting the power of viewing in the hands of the audience. With a diverse array of programming, from award-winning original series to classic films, these services have made it possible for viewers to enjoy entertainment on their own terms. The convenience of on-demand access has led to a surge in binge-watching culture, fundamentally altering traditional viewing habits and challenging conventional broadcasting media.
As the competition among these streaming giants intensifies, they are not just content providers but also major players in shaping the future of the entertainment industry. Netflix continues to invest heavily in original content, pushing the boundaries of storytelling and production quality. Meanwhile, Disney+ capitalizes on its rich catalog of beloved franchises, integrating nostalgia with new creations. Amazon Prime, on the other hand, leverages its vast resources to enhance the user experience through innovative features and exclusive offerings. Together, they are driving significant changes that emphasize flexibility, personalization, and a global reach in entertainment.
The phenomenon of binge-watching has revolutionized the way audiences consume television content, and data reveals intriguing insights into viewer preferences. Recent studies indicate that a staggering 70% of viewers prefer watching entire seasons in one sitting rather than waiting for weekly episodes. This shift has led to streaming platforms adopting the all-at-once release model, catering to the insatiable demand for content. With genres like drama and thriller reigning supreme, it's clear that viewers are drawn to narratives that keep them on the edge of their seats, pushing them to watch just one more episode.
Among the binge-watching habits, the average duration spent watching is also revealing. According to the latest statistics, viewers typically spend around 6.5 hours per session, with weekends being the most popular time to indulge. Interestingly, social media conversations related to binge-watching have increased by 50% over the past year, suggesting that viewers are not only consuming content but also sharing their experiences collectively. As the landscape of entertainment continues to evolve, understanding these binge-watching trends can help content creators and marketers tailor their strategies to better meet the demands of their audience.
In the ever-expanding world of digital entertainment, the competition among streaming platforms has reached a fever pitch. Major players like Netflix, Amazon Prime Video, Disney+, and Hulu have invested heavily in their original content, making the selection both diverse and compelling. Each platform brings its own unique flavor to the table; for instance, Netflix is known for its binge-worthy series and gripping documentaries, while Disney+ leans heavily on nostalgic franchises and family-friendly programming. As consumers, it's essential to evaluate these offerings to determine which platform truly delivers the best original content.
When comparing these giants, several factors come into play. Firstly, consider the variety of genres available, as some platforms cater to niche audiences while others appeal to a wider demographic. Secondly, the quality of the productions should not be overlooked; award-winning series and films often indicate a platform's commitment to excellence. Finally, user experience and cost-effectiveness can significantly influence viewer preferences. As the streaming wars heat up, paying attention to how each platform evolves its content library will help viewers make informed decisions on what keeps them entertained.
